Hi genegulledge,
At the most basic level:
. open both the source and target workbooks,
. select the destination cell
. type '='
. select the source
. press <Enter
You'll now have a formula looking like:
=[Source.xls]Sheet1!$A$1
If you close the source workbook, the [Source.xls] part will change to include
the filepath.
Note that the cell reference is for an absolute address (i.e. $A$1). You can
change it to relative addressing (i.e. A1) if you want (eg to copy the formula
to other cells and replicate a range from the source workbook).
